Capital Group U.S. Large Growth ETF (CGGG) and First Trust Active Factor Large Cap Growth ETF (AFGR) belong to the same industry segment: US Large Cap Growth. CGGG's top 3 sector exposures are Technology, Finance and Industrials. In contrast, AFGR's top sector exposures are Technology, Finance and Consumer Non-Cyclicals. CGGG is less exp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.39%, versus 0.65% for AFGR. CGGG is down -1.35% year-to-date (YTD) with +$5M in YTD flows. Frequently asked questions about CGGG and AFGR

How have the CGGG and AFGR ETFs performed in 2026?

As of September 14, 2026, CGGG is down -1.35% year-to-date (YTD), while AFGR has returned 4.34%. That puts AFGR better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: CGGG or AFGR?

Year-to-date, the CGGG ETF saw +$5M in flows, compared to -$5M for AFGR.

Which ETF is more volatile: CGGG or AFGR?

Over the past year, CGGG had a volatility of 19.15%, while AFGR experienced 18.68%.

Which ETF is bigger: CGGG or AFGR?

As of September 14, 2026, CGGG holds $65.36 M in assets under management (AUM), while AFGR manages $88.70 M.

What sectors do the CGGG and AFGR ETFs invest in?

CGGG leans toward sectors like Technology and Finance. Meanwhile, AFGR focuses on Technology and Finance.

What are the top holdings of the CGGG ETF and AFGR ETF?

CGGG top holdings include NVIDIA Corp., Alphabet, Inc. and Broadcom Inc.. AFGR holds in its top three: Alphabet, Inc., NVIDIA Corp. and Microsoft Corp..

Which ETF is more diversified: CGGG or AFGR?

CGGG holds 42 securities with 69.64% of its assets in the top 15. AFGR has 73 securities and a top 15 weight of 56.67%.
